(New York) – Human Rights Watch has created a dedicated webpage on access to education for Syrian refugee children, whose school year begins this month, in advance of the New York summits on the global refugee and migration crisis. In addition to the latest Human Rights Watch findings, statistics, and recommendations, the webpage contains numerous links to videos and photos for journalistic use.
